Classic Toothpaste: The Ultimate Guide to Timeless Oral Care

Classic toothpaste represents the trusted foundation of daily oral care, offering a familiar experience for people seeking reliable cleaning and protection. These time-tested formulas focus on gentle abrasion, fluoride delivery, and broad compatibility with different brushing habits.

Brands refine classic variants to balance effective plaque control with a subtle flavor and smooth texture, making them suitable for users who prefer straightforward routines without experimental ingredients or extreme sensations.

Core Feature Typical Range User Benefit Notes
Cleansing Abrasives Hydrated silica, calcium carbonate Surface plaque removal without harsh wear Gentle on enamel when RDA is moderate
Fluoride Source Sodium fluoride, stannous fluoride Strengthens enamel and reduces decay Concentration commonly 1000–1500 ppm
Flavor Profile Mint variants, mild botanical Pleasant brushing with no strong aftertaste Classic mint remains most popular
Foaming Agent Sodium lauryl sulfate or SLS-free options Creamy texture and effective cleaning SLS-free options reduce mouth irritation
Additional Benefits Tartar control, sensitivity relief Targeted support for common concerns Added humectants maintain moisture

Daily Cleaning Habits with Classic Toothpaste

Consistent brushing with a classic formula supports plaque removal and long-term enamel strength. Users typically apply a pea-sized amount, brush for two minutes, and rinse lightly to maintain fluoride exposure.

Dentists often recommend classic variants for general patients because they deliver predictable results across different ages and oral health conditions while staying budget-friendly.

Flavor and Texture Preferences

Balanced Mint Profiles

Classic mint flavors provide a clean, recognizable taste that many people associate with a thorough brushing experience. The cooling sensation feels refreshing without overwhelming other daily flavors.

Texture Expectations

Smooth, non-gritty pastes create a comfortable feeling in the mouth, while mildly abrasive pastes help polish teeth and remove surface stains without causing sensitivity over time.

Compatibility with Daily Routines

Classic toothpaste works well with simple brushing routines, manual or electric toothbrushes, and non-specialized mouthwashes. Its straightforward formulation reduces the risk of interactions with other oral care products.

People who travel, move between climates, or switch toothbrushes often prefer this type because it performs reliably without requiring specific storage conditions or precise usage instructions.

Practical Recommendations for Long-Term Use

  • Choose a classic toothpaste with fluoride at the recommended concentration for your age group.
  • Use a soft-bristled brush and gentle, circular motions to minimize enamel wear and gum recession.
  • Replace your toothbrush every three to four months or sooner if bristles fray.
  • Store the tube in a cool, dry place to preserve flavor and texture consistency.
  • Schedule regular dental checkups to monitor enamel health and adjust product choice if needed.
